Not sure whether to recap in detail the past month or just hit the high spots. Or not blog about the past four weeks at all. I guess I'll just summarize each week.
Week of 6/07 (which started the day after I ran an 18:31 5K at the Heights 5K Fun Run) - Did 73.01 miles which included a 7.1 hard tempo with Brian King, 12 x 400 meter repeats at the track, and a 16 mile long-run.
Week of 6/14 - after a big milage week I rolled it back quite a bit and ran only 28.71 miles. My daughter was in town visiting all week so it was a good time to have a light week. But I did have a speedwork session (5 x .7 mile repeats) and another 16 mile long-run.
Week of 6/21 - back in the groove this week and posted 67.64 miles, including two speedwork sessions (5 x .7 mile repeats and 6 x .4 mile intervals), and a 14.20 mile long-run.
Week of 6/28 - another light week that followed a big week. I wanted to take it easy this week and have a good 5K race on Saturday (Freedom 5K in Sugar Land). Total milage was only 26.44 but I managed a nice 18:38 at the race.
Week of 7/05 so far - Did a 12.65 mile long-run on Sunday, 6.05 yesterday which included 3.82 miles at 6:31 pace, then speedwork today at Memorial Park. The speedwork was 6 x 800 meter repeats. Splits were: 2:46, 2:50, 2:48, 2:47, 2:49, 2:46. I can't remember the last time I did 800s but these really weren't very difficult for me. The sub-6 pace felt just mildly uncomfortable, and that was only the last couple hundred meters.
